<p> Gabriel wouldn't say he ever <em> really </em> wanted to be a mercenary. Still, when he found out he could make a decent living by escorting the elderly from one town to the next, mucking stables, or finding lost cats, he decided it might not be the worst idea after all. </p> <p> It was a bit of a surprise, then, when Gabriel found himself the cup-bearer to a deranged dragon lord, Aether-bent on linking up with the last of her kind and taking over the continent. Really though, when the dragon lord in question is inhabiting the body of your only sister, what choice do you actually have? </p> <p> To make matters worse, Gabriel's only real friend throughout his new life as slave-lackey is the man responsible for a good 90% of his misery: Vish, a mind-mapper with the emotional intelligence of a sausage roll. </p> <p> Now, The Kaden Circle is in uproar, the elves are on the march, Gara is in turmoil, and dragons are running rampant across the land. Inevitably, it falls to Archimedes and The White Fangs, Gabriel and Vish's former employers, to inject some competency into this mayhem, and hopefully save the day. </p> <p> Last time they were Minding Others' Business. This time they're Making it Others' Business. </p> <p> </p> <p> </p> <p> This story is the sequel to Minding Others' Business, but can be enjoyed as a standalone.
